--- Begin Message --- Subject: Epiphany fails to launch after webkitgtk-2.32.0 update Date: Tue, 06 Apr 2021 18:46:14 -0400
FYI, since updating to webkitgtk-2.32.0 (commit
3c5e1412e3ef769df8e4826d0aedabaa3aa0d631), epiphany fails to launch: no
window appears, although GNOME Shell shows an empty outline in overview
mode, as if there's a window but it has never been painted.

When running 'epiphany' from the command line, I see the followin
warning from 'bwrap', which indicates that it's looking in /usr/bin:

--8<---------------cut here---------------start------------->8---
mhw@jojen ~$ epiphany

** (epiphany:1016): WARNING **: 18:36:48.495: Registering special URI scheme 
ftp is no longer allowed
bwrap: Can't find source path /usr/bin: No such file or directory
--8<---------------cut here---------------end--------------->8---

I wonder if this only works when Guix is run on top of a more
traditional OS that has /usr/bin.

Is anyone successfully able to use Epiphany on a pure Guix system
(without /usr/bin) with Webkitgtk-2.32.0?  (The Webkitgtk version is
shown in the "About Web" window, which is accessible from the hamburger
menu.

      Mark



--- End Message ---
--- Begin Message --- Subject: Re: bug#47628: webkitgtk-2.32.0 fails to launch without /usr/bin Date: Thu, 17 Mar 2022 22:47:10 -0400 User-agent: Gnus/5.13 (Gnus v5.13) Emacs/27.2 (gnu/linux)
Hi Mark,

Mark H Weaver <mhw@netris.org> writes:

> Hi Efraim,
>
> Efraim Flashner <efraim@flashner.co.il> writes:
>
>> On Thu, Apr 08, 2021 at 11:07:31AM -0400, Mark H Weaver wrote:
>>> I suspect that the relevant bit that needs to be changed is line 779 of
>>> the following file in the webkitgtk-2.32.0 source code:
>>> 
>>>   Source/WebKit/UIProcess/Launcher/glib/BubblewrapLauncher.cpp
>>> 
>>> Most likely, that line can simply be deleted.  Here's the relevant
>>> excerpt, with line 779 marked by "==>":
>>
>> Looking at the other lines above it, we could just change it from
>> ro-bind to ro-bind-try.
>
> I expect that would work, but why should we give the sandbox access to
> /usr/bin at all?  I took a different approach: I removed access to *all*
> of the FHS directories, since they should not be needed for a
> Guix-compiled package.
>
> Below, I've attached the patch that I'm currently using successfully on
> my private branch of Guix.
>
> What do you think?

Our webkitgtk package is patched in such a way (and more) since commit
b9a4705f80e89fff3b65288cbbe8df73a365aee3.

Thanks, 

Maxim
